COLUMBUS, OH, January 22, 2024 - Planet TV Studios, a recognized creator of cutting edge television series, proudly announces its latest documentary series, "New Frontiers," regarding the groundbreaking accomplishments of Andelyn Biosciences. This particular documentary will investigate the innovative strides created by Andelyn Biosciences, a major gene therapy Contract Development and Manufacturing Organization (CDMO), in the evolving landscape of biotechnology. "New Frontiers" is a thought-provoking series thoroughly created to examine ingenious businesses which are at the forefront of framing the future of medical care worldwide. The documentary episodes will be airing early 2024 on national television, Bloomberg TV, and available on on-demand through a number of platforms, including Amazon, Google Play, Roku, and more.

In the challenging world of biotechnology, Andelyn Biosciences has come forth as a leader, improving unique therapies and contributing substantially to the biopharmaceutical business. Founded in 2020, the business, headquartered in Columbus, Ohio, started out of Nationwide Children's Hospital's Abigail Wexner Research Institute utilizing a task to speeding up the evolution and manufacturing of innovative therapies to bring more treatments to more patients.

Key Focus Areas:

Cell and Gene Therapies: Andelyn Biosciences are experts within the development and production of cell and gene therapies, genetically engineering treatment procedures or cures for target diseases such as genetic disorders, cancer, and autoimmune conditions. Bioprocessing and Manufacturing: Andelyn excels in bioprocessing and manufacturing technologies, guaranteeing the effective and scalable manufacturing of gene therapies.

Viral Vectors

Microbes have developed to precisely transport DNA sequences into host cells, rendering them a powerful mechanism for gene therapy. Widely used biological delivery agents feature:

Adenoviral vectors – Capable of infecting both mitotic and non-dividing cells but may provoke immunogenic reactions.

Parvovirus-based carriers – Preferred due to their lower immunogenicity and potential to ensure extended gene expression.

Retroviral vectors and lentiviral systems – Incorporate into the recipient's DNA, providing stable gene expression, with HIV-derived carriers being particularly advantageous for targeting non-dividing cells.

Synthetic Gene Transport Mechanisms

Non-viral delivery methods present a less immunogenic choice, minimizing host rejection. These include:

Liposomes and Nanoparticles – Packaging nucleic acids for targeted cellular uptake.

Electropulse Gene Transfer – Using electrical pulses to open transient channels in cell membranes, permitting nucleic acid infiltration.

Targeted Genetic Infusion – Administering DNA sequences straight into localized cells.

The Scientific Basis of Gene and Cell Therapy

Cellular Treatments: The Power of Live Cell Applications

Cell therapy harnesses the restoration capabilities of cellular functions to address health conditions. Significant therapies comprise:

Advanced Stem Cell Replacement:
Used to address malignancies and blood-related diseases via restoring hematopoietic tissues through regenerative cell injections.

CAR-T Immunotherapy: A transformative tumor-targeting approach in which a individual’s immune cells are modified to better recognize and destroy tumorous cells.

Mesenchymal Stem Cell Therapy: Explored for its potential in counteracting chronic immune dysfunctions, skeletal trauma, and progressive neural ailments.

Genetic Modification Treatment: Rewriting the Human DNA

Gene therapy functions through precisely modifying the core defect of hereditary conditions:

In Vivo Gene Therapy: Injects DNA sequences inside the individual’s system, such as the government-sanctioned vision-restoring Luxturna for curing genetic eye conditions.

Ex Vivo Gene Therapy: Entails adjusting a subject’s genetic material under controlled conditions and then reinjecting them, as utilized in some experimental treatments for sickle cell disease and immune system failures.

The advent of genetic scissors CRISPR-Cas9 has further accelerated gene therapy studies, enabling fine-tuned edits at the chromosomal sequences.

Paradigm-Shifting Innovations in Medicine

Cell and gene therapies are revolutionizing medical approaches throughout medical disciplines:

Tumor Therapies

The endorsement of engineered lymphocyte treatments like Kymriah and Yescarta has have a peek here redefined the malignancy-fighting methods, notably in those with specific leukemia forms who have not responded to conventional therapies.

Hereditary Conditions

Conditions like spinal muscular atrophy and a severe hemoglobinopathy, that in the past offered limited intervention methods, at present possess innovative DNA-based therapies such as a gene replacement therapy as well as a cutting-edge genetic correction method.
